The Role of a Car Locksmith
A car locksmith focuses on offering security services for lorries, consisting of key replacement, lock setup, and emergency situation lockout assistance. Unlike a general locksmith who deals with a variety of locks, an automotive locksmith focuses solely on the intricate mechanisms discovered in vehicles, trucks, and other automobiles. These specialists are equipped with the most recent tools and technology to handle a wide variety of automotive security needs.
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Replacement and Duplication
Lost or Stolen Keys: If you've misplaced your keys or they have been stolen, a car Locksmith Near houghton Regis locksmith can supply a new set. They utilize customized devices to create precise duplicates of your initial keys.Broken Keys: Sometimes, keys break inside the lock, making it difficult to eliminate them. A professional locksmith can extract the broken key and produce a new one.
Keyless Entry and Ignition Systems
Programing Key Fobs: Modern lorries often include keyless entry systems. A car locksmith can program and replace key fobs, making sure that your vehicle's electronic elements work flawlessly.Ignition Interlock Devices: For motorists with a history of DUI, ignition interlock gadgets are sometimes mandated by law. A car locksmith can set up and maintain these devices.
Lock Installation and Repair
New Locks: If your vehicle's locks are harmed or malfunctioning, a car locksmith can set up brand-new ones.Lock Repair: Rather than changing locks, a locksmith can typically repair them, saving you money and time.
Emergency Lockout Assistance
24/7 Service: Being locked out of your car can occur at any time. Numerous car locksmiths offer 24/7 emergency services to assist you return on the roadway rapidly.Professional Tools: They use specialized tools to unlock your vehicle without triggering damage, which is specifically essential for more recent designs with intricate security systems.
High-Security Locks and Keys
Transponder Keys: These keys contain a chip that communicates with the car's computer system. A car locksmith can program and replace these keys.Laser-Cut Keys: Some high-end vehicles use laser-cut keys for enhanced security. Q: How do I understand if a car locksmith is genuine?
A: A legitimate car locksmith will be licensed, bonded, and guaranteed. They ought to also be able to offer proof of ownership before performing any services. In addition, check for positive reviews and a good credibility in the neighborhood.
Q: Can a car locksmith make a key for a vehicle without the initial?
A: Yes, an expert car locksmith can create a brand-new key even if you do not have the initial. Nevertheless, they will need the vehicle's make, model, and in some cases the VIN to make sure the key is proper.
Q: How long does it take to replace a car key?
A: The time it requires to replace a car key can vary depending on the complexity of the lock and the type of key. Easy key duplications can take simply a few minutes, while more complex jobs like programming transponder keys might take an hour or more.
Q: Will a car locksmith damage my vehicle when opening it?
A: A professional car locksmith will utilize non-invasive methods to unlock your vehicle, minimizing the threat of damage. Nevertheless, if a key is stuck in the lock, some small damage may be unavoidable.
Q: Can a car locksmith bypass the ignition system?
A: While a certified car locksmith can bypass the ignition system to open your car, they will refrain from doing so unless you can prove ownership of the vehicle. Bypassing the ignition system without correct permission is prohibited.
